BALTIMORE, MD — Officers from Baltimore’s Southern District were called to a residence on the 2000 block of Annapolis Road to investigate a burglary. Upon their arrival, officers apprehended three suspects found unlawfully inside the property.

The suspects, a 23-year-old female, a 31-year-old male, and a 48-year-old male, were caught on the property owner’s security cameras as they broke into the residence. Following their arrest, all three were transported to the Central Booking Intake Facility (CBIF) for processing.
